零基础电脑自学编程:路线规划、资源推荐及学习技巧327


想自学编程,却不知道从何入手?电脑就摆在那里,却不知如何利用它开启编程之旅?别担心,这篇博文将带你全面了解电脑自学编程的路径,从选择编程语言到掌握学习技巧,助你顺利踏上编程之路。

首先,明确目标至关重要。你想开发什么类型的程序?网站、游戏、移动应用、数据分析工具还是人工智能程序?不同的目标对应不同的编程语言和学习方向。例如,想开发网站,可以选择学习HTML、CSS、JavaScript;想开发移动应用,可以选择Java(Android)或Swift(iOS);想进行数据分析,可以选择Python或R;想开发游戏,可以选择C++或Unity。

选择编程语言是第一步,但切勿贪多嚼不烂。初学者建议选择一门主流且相对容易上手的语言,例如Python或JavaScript。Python语法简洁易懂,应用范围广泛,从数据科学到Web开发都能胜任;JavaScript是前端Web开发的必备语言,学习曲线相对平缓,能快速看到学习成果,提升学习积极性。

接下来,我们需要合适的学习资源。幸运的是,互联网提供了丰富的学习资源,包括但不限于:
在线课程: Coursera、edX、Udacity、网易云课堂等平台提供了大量高质量的编程课程,涵盖各种编程语言和领域。有些课程甚至提供证书,提升学习的含金量。选择课程时,注意查看课程评价和学员反馈。
在线教程:W3School、MDN Web Docs等网站提供了详尽的编程语言教程和参考文档,方便查阅和学习。这些网站通常包含大量的代码示例和实践练习。
编程书籍:一些经典的编程书籍仍然是学习编程的宝贵资源。选择适合自己学习风格和水平的书籍,不要被厚厚的书本吓倒,循序渐进地学习。
YouTube视频教程: YouTube上有许多优秀的编程教学视频,讲解生动形象,适合不同学习风格的学员。可以根据自己的需要选择合适的视频教程。
开源项目:参与开源项目是提升编程能力的有效途径。通过阅读和修改别人的代码,可以学习优秀的编程实践,并积累实际项目经验。

除了选择合适的学习资源,学习方法同样重要。以下是一些学习技巧:
实践出真知:编程学习不能只停留在理论阶段,必须动手实践。多写代码,多练习,才能真正掌握编程技能。可以尝试完成一些小项目,例如简单的计算器、记事本等,逐步提升自己的编程能力。
坚持不懈:编程学习需要耐心和毅力,遇到困难是正常的。不要轻易放弃,坚持学习,不断克服困难,才能最终取得成功。可以制定一个学习计划,并坚持执行。
积极提问:遇到问题不要害怕提问,可以向老师、同学或社区寻求帮助。Stack Overflow等社区是程序员们交流学习的平台,可以从中获得许多帮助。
代码规范:养成良好的代码编写习惯,例如使用规范的命名方式、添加注释等,这不仅能提高代码的可读性,也能方便日后的维护和修改。
版本控制:学习使用Git等版本控制工具,这对于团队协作和个人项目管理都非常重要。

电脑只是工具,关键在于你如何使用它。充分利用电脑上的各种学习资源,结合有效的学习方法,你就能在电脑上自学编程并取得成功。 记住,学习编程是一个持续学习的过程,要保持学习的热情,不断探索新的知识和技术。 不要害怕犯错,从错误中学习,才能不断进步。

最后,推荐一些适合初学者的编程项目: 一个简单的网页、一个简单的计算器程序、一个简单的记事本程序、一个简单的To-Do List应用等等。 完成这些项目,能够让你巩固所学知识,并建立自信,为后续更复杂的项目打下坚实的基础。 祝你编程学习顺利!

2025-04-16


上一篇:长城波箱电脑编程:深入解析及应用案例

下一篇:电脑编程会伤身吗?程序员的健康隐患与应对策略